A citation template for Dragon magazine issues #1-430.
Usage
Place this after any sentence or section which references an issue of Dragon magazine as its source. Place the citation tag after any punctuation mark rather than before it.
Syntax
{{cite dragon|100|46-68|The City Beyond the Gate}}
{{cite dragon|A1|72-73|Beyond the Flanaess|note=Skip Williams. "Gigantea: A land populated by giants ..."
These produce:
The template takes the following parameters:
- Issue number: The first parameter is a magazine issue number. Issues between 1 and 430 are recognized, including WotC's digital issues. It does not include annuals or Dragon+ issues. This parameter is required.
- Page number: The second parameter is a number or range of numbers. It's recommended to give the entire page range for an article, if the entire article is relevant to your topic.
- Article name: The third parameter is an article name.
- Note: Optional parameter for adding a text note or quote. The author's name may also be added here.
